Simple machines have rarely looked as stunning as they do in this visually appealing and readily accessible set. Sharp images of these devices, both at rest and at work, give readers an up-close look at how the tools are used, capturing their modest beauty in striking detail; for instance, a screw partially drilled into a block of wood (Screws). Clear, concise language and simple sentences appear in chapters arranged by STEAM discipline, and this integrative approach helps students better understand the connections among the five areas of study and the world around them. A solid introductory series for young readers, especially those with an interest in how things work.
